Composing video game music with only one synth (Waldorf Blofeld)


Published on Dec 2, 2018 once upon a synth

"I attempt to compose music for an imaginary RPG video game called 'Super Synth Nerd'. I'm using only one synth for all the sounds. The synth is the Waldorf Blofeld which is a digital polyphonic synth which can do wavetable synthesis as well as traditional subtractive synthesis. #onesynthchallenge

I decided to approach this using a narrative story arc. So we start in a happy place, then the hero enters a tavern and gets assigned a mission. He then goes off on his adventure when suddenly he runs into a boss (a ghost). After beating the boss everything is good in the world. The End. lol... ok I had to keep it super generic and compact otherwise this would have taken too long.

The pixel art at the end of the video was drawn and animated with Hexels 3. This is my first attempt at making pixel art so go easy on me :)."

Kawai SX240 Synthesizer with Tauntek OS & Custom Wood Side Panels

Note: links to listings are affiliate links for which the site may be compensated.

via this auction

"These are rare in the States, and more rare in fully functional condition with the Tauntek OS installed! Warm, silky SSM2040 filters...yum

Mods to stock:
I handcrafted the wood sides from heavy, nice 3/4" Japanese white oak
It has Tauntek upgrade (see Sean Obers YouTube demo) allowing for CC paramater control. So you're no longer limited to one-at-a-time editing!
A local tech added coin battery holder with rechargable LIR2032 coin cell, so replacement requires NO SOLDERING!
Also removed a ding in the back by the power cord, otherwise this synth is super-clean inside. One red LED is out (Coarse, otherwise Excellent overall ccosmetics"

SPICES - Morphagene, Assimil8or, Rings, Plaits, Neutron, Magneto, Black Hole DSP 2


Published on Dec 1, 2018 CO5MA

"Patch note:

Voices:
Rings, sequenced by Hermod, brightness modulated by Make Noise Maths - - Pico DSP
Plaits, played live - - Pico DSP
Morphagene, splice & morph modulated by Mutable Instruments Marbles
Neutron sequenced by Hermod
The continuous pad is a sample granulated into QuBit Nebulae 2

Sequencers: Hermod & Make Noise René 2

Clocks:
Hermod - - 4MS Rotating Clock Divider and dispatched to René X, Y, Marbles and Strymon Magneto

Drums:
Rossum Assimil8or. 3 tracks sequenced and modulated by Hermod and 2 tracks in stereo mode are sequenced and modulated by René.
1010 Music Bitbox for extra percs & loops

Effects: Strymon Magneto + Erica Black Hole DSP 2

Mixers:
Lifeforms System Interface (Plaits, Rings, Morphagene. Strymon Magneto in send effect)
WMD Performance Mixer (Assimil8r, aux output from Plaits, even output from Rings, Bitbox)

#eurorack #assimil8or #morphagene"
